Alexander W. Macharia is a scholar working on Genetics, Hematology and Public Health, Environmental and Occupational Health. According to data from OpenAlex, Alexander W. Macharia has authored 13 papers receiving a total of 396 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 9 papers in Genetics, 7 papers in Hematology and 5 papers in Public Health, Environmental and Occupational Health. Recurrent topics in Alexander W. Macharia’s work include Hemoglobinopathies and Related Disorders (9 papers), Malaria Research and Control (5 papers) and Iron Metabolism and Disorders (5 papers). Alexander W. Macharia is often cited by papers focused on Hemoglobinopathies and Related Disorders (9 papers), Malaria Research and Control (5 papers) and Iron Metabolism and Disorders (5 papers). Alexander W. Macharia collaborates with scholars based in Kenya, United Kingdom and Thailand. Alexander W. Macharia's co-authors include Thomas N. Williams, Sophie Uyoga, Carolyne Ndila, Kevin Marsh, Brett Lowe, Salim Mwarumba, Evasius Bauni, Isaiah Mwangi, J. Anthony G. Scott and Lucy Ochola and has published in prestigious journals such as The Lancet, Nature Communications and Blood.
